ctrl+alt+enter 全屏/半屏切换
1、使用pwd察看当前工作目录
2、
查找文件路径:find / -name start-all.sh
查找目录:find /(查找范围) -name '查找关键字' -type d
如果执行之后没什么提示表示不存在文件或目录
3、
未找到命令或目录:原因之一就是在当前目录下并没有对应的命令,而我们有不想每次执行某个命令时都切换到某个目录,我们就可以通过修改/etc/profile文件的方式,在文件里添加路径来解决这个问题,会在这些路径中查找对应的命令行。
修改profile文件方法:
vim ~/.profile
将路径以PATH="$PATH:/usr/local/hadoop/bin"的形式插入到文件末尾
由于profile文件只有在用户登陆的时候才读取一次,所以需要重启。也可以使用命令
source ./.profile使其立即生效,通过 echo $PATH 可以看到修改后的变量值(http://www.powerxing.com/linux-environment-variable/)
4、
由一般用户切换到超级用户:su,切回来是:exit
一般用户之间或超级用户到一般用户:su username,切回来是:exit
5、
mkdir -p
如果一个目录的父目录不存在,就创建它。
如,你想在当前目录的 dir 目录下 创建一个 menu 的目录,
但是当前目录没有 dir 这个目录,就可以使用命令
sudo mkdir -p dir/menu
来创建。
6、
ifconfig用于显示当前网络设备的相关信息
7、
source命令也称为“点命令”,也就是一个点符号(.)。source命令通常用于重新执行刚修改的初始化文件,使之立即生效,而不必注销并重新登录。用法:source filename 或 . filename
8、
修改ip地址:
sudo vi /etc/network/interfaces
auto eth0
iface eth0 inet static
address 192.168.x.x #IP位址
netmask 255.255.255.0 #網路遮罩
gateway 192.168.x.x #預設閘道
sudo /etc/init.d/networking restart
9、
打压缩包:
sudo tar -zcf ./hadoop.tar.gz ./hadoop
将当前工作目录下(pwd察看)的hadoop文件夹(./表示当前目录)压缩到当前目录下,并且文件名是hadoop.tar.gz
10、
说说./ ../ / ~/:
.在linux表示当前目录,..表示上级目录,/表示目录级别的分隔符,由于.太过常用,单拿出来用容易引起混淆,所以用./表示当前目录。目录下可能是文件或者子目录,所以又利用/区别文件和目录,./aaa表示当前目录下的aaa文件,./bbb/表示当前目录下的子目录bbb。另外,./表示当前目录,../表示上级目录,/表示根目录(/home/lnmp0.4.tar.gz,这就表示是跟目录下的home目录,然后其目录下的一个压缩文件,如果是./home/lnmp0.4.tar.gz,就表示当前目录下的home).
在 Linux 系统中,~ 代表的是用户的主目录,即 “/home/用户名” 这个目录,如你的用户名为 hadoop,则 ~ 就代表 “/home/hadoop/”。 此外,# 后面的文字是注释。
11、
远程拷贝命令:
利用ssh将Master上的Hadoop压缩文件远程传输给Slave时,使用如下命令:
scp ./hadoop.tar.gz Slave1:/home/hadoop
Slave1是主机名,表示将文件传输到跟目录下的home目录下的子目录hadoop下。
cp也是拷贝命令,不过只是在本机拷贝,不能跨服务器,而且scp传输是加密的。
12、
使用startx从tty模式切换为桌面模式
13、
创建符号链接(快捷方式)
”ln -s /usr/local/hadoop /home/hadoop“,在“/home/hadoop”下创建"/usr/local/hadoop"的快捷方式.
14、查看系统资源使用情况
top命令
15、查看硬盘使用情况
df -hl
16、查看CPU利用率、I/O等待、上下文切换等信息的vmstat命令
http://www.cnblogs.com/ggjucheng/archive/2012/01/05/2312625.html
17、ctrl+r 搜索在终端中输入历史命令